12345678910111213141516171819202122232425262728293031323334353637383940414243444546474849505152535455565758596061626364656667686970 |
- from django.shortcuts import render
- from django.views.decorators.http import require_http_methods
- from DCbackend.utils.common import fail
- from backend.Service.AdminService import AdminService
- # Create your views here.
- def index(request):
- return fail("接口地址,请勿直接访问")
- # 用户登录
- @require_http_methods(['POST'])
- def login(request):
- return AdminService.login(request)
- @require_http_methods(['POST'])
- def login1(request):
- return AdminService.login1(request)
- # 用户登录
- @require_http_methods(['POST'])
- def logout(request):
- return AdminService.logout(request)
- # 用户登录
- @require_http_methods(['POST'])
- def currentUser(request):
- return AdminService.getAdminByToken(request)
- # 用户登录
- @require_http_methods(['POST'])
- def getUserInfo(request):
- return AdminService.getAdminInfo(request)
- # 创建用户
- @require_http_methods(['POST'])
- def create(request):
- return AdminService.create(request)
- # 搜索列表
- @require_http_methods(['POST'])
- def search(request):
- return AdminService.search(request)
- # 搜索列表
- @require_http_methods(['POST'])
- def update(request):
- return AdminService.update(request)
- # 搜索列表
- @require_http_methods(['POST'])
- def updateProfile(request):
- return AdminService.updateProfile(request)
- # 搜索列表
- @require_http_methods(['POST'])
- def changePassword(request):
- return AdminService.changePassword(request)
- @require_http_methods(['POST'])
- def delete(request):
- return AdminService.delete(request)
|